If you’re in the market for a new car battery, you may be wondering which brand to choose. Two popular options are Costco’s Interstate brand and AAA’s battery line. Both brands offer a range of options with different features and price points, making the decision even more challenging. In this article, we’ll compare the two brands and help you make an informed decision on which one is best for you.

First, let’s take a closer look at the Costco Interstate brand. Costco is known for its competitive pricing and high-quality products, and its Interstate brand is no exception. With a reputation for long-lasting performance and reliability, these batteries come in a variety of sizes and are designed to meet the needs of a wide range of vehicles. Costco also offers a free replacement warranty for the first 42 months of ownership, giving you added peace of mind.

On the other hand, AAA’s battery line is also a well-known and trusted choice among car owners. These batteries are constructed with advanced technology to deliver superior power and performance, even in extreme temperatures. AAA’s batteries also come with a warranty, typically ranging from 3-6 years depending on the specific model.
